Home » Idaho » Troy » Inland Hotel

Inland Hotel in Troy, Idaho

There are 2 Inland Hotel locations in Troy, Idaho. We do not have information about any other locations of Inland Hotel in any other City. It may be a local chain.

List of Inland Hotel Locations in Troy, Idaho